Norfolk Redevelopment and Housing Authority (NRHA) requests proposals from qualified banks, lenders, or other financial institutions capable of successfully financing an Energy Performance Contract (EPC) that will provide significant energy and water savings to NRHA.  NRHA expects to enter into a 20 year repayment term EPC, totaling $13,172,406, with an additional construction term of 18 months, subject to approval from the U.S. Department of Housing and Urban Development.
